About Shintaro Nemoto

Shintaro Nemoto is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Developmental Neuroscience and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ine, having authored 47 papers that have together received 853 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Congenital Heart Disease Studies (12 papers), Cardiac Valve Diseases and Treatments (8 papers), Cardiomyopathy and Myosin Studies (7 papers),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(6 papers), Aortic Disease and Treatment Approaches (6 papers), Pulmonary Hypertension Research and Treatments (6 papers),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(5 papers) and Cardiovascular Issues in Pregnancy (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(554 citations), Cancer Research (104 citations) and Surgery (188 citations). Shintaro Nemoto has collaborated with scholars based in Japan, United States and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Blasé A. Carabello, Masayoshi Hamawaki, Gilberto DeFreitas, Francis G. Spinale, Mytsi L. Coker, Michael R. Zile, Gilberto DeFreyte, Mark L. Entman, Ali J. Marian and Rajnikant Patel. Their work appears in journals such as Science, Circulation and Journal of the American College of Cardiology.
